titleOfInvention Photosensitizer and photopolymerizable composition
abstract PURPOSE: To improve compatibility of a photopolymerizable compsn. with a thermoplastic polymer binder, etc., to improve preservation stability and phtosetting velocity of the compsn. by using a specified alkyl ester of alkylamino benzolic acid, in combination with a photopolymn. initiator, thermoplastic polymer binder, and an addition polymerizable compd. n CONSTITUTION: 0.01-30pts.wt. alkyl ester of an alkylamino benzoic acid expressed by the formula I is used in combination with 100pts.wt. thermoplastic polymer binder, 0.01-30pts.wt. photopolymn. initiator and 10-200pts.wt. addition polymerizable compd. which is liquid or solid at room temp. and under normal pressure. In the formula I, R 1 is a 4-10C linear or branched alkyl group; R 2 is a 1-10C alkyl group; R 3 is a 1-20C alkyl group. Thus, a photopolymerizable compsn. having high photosetting velocity is obtd. and an exposure time is shortened, and an improved compatibility of the compsn. is obtd. Thus, a photosetting characteristic of the compsn. is maintained stably for a long period. n COPYRIGHT: (C)1990,JPO&Japio
